South Bend woman sentenced for theft of postal funds

(Photo supplied/United States Postal Service)

A South Bend woman has pleaded guilty for misappropriation of postal funds

42-year-old Jaterria Davis was sentenced to probation and ordered to pay over $37,000 in restitution to the USPS.

Davis was reportedly employed as the Lead Sales and Service Associate at the Mishawaka post office.

Reports say from around July through August of 2024, Davis violated her position of trust by embezzling the money for her own use in cash deposits paid to the post office
